Historical Notes

This is the first battle in a small campaignleading to the famous battle of Hattin. Itis not intended to be completely accurate inthat:1. I wanted to include fantasy elements2. Entertainment and accuracy aresomtimes at cross purposes

Upon the death of King Baldwin the IV ofJerusalem, a four year truce wasnegotiated with Saladin. Among the wiserleaders in Outremer, this truce was deemedessential to the survival of the Kingdom asBaldwin's heir was only 7 years old. Thechild was unable to rule in his own right,and without the strong hand of KingBaldwin, the factionalism that had alwaysplagued the christians was runningrampant.

Within a year, Baldwin's heir was dead ofdisease, and the court of Jerusalem fell intochaos. Reynald de Chatillon, leader of themost intransigent and intolerant faction,took this as an opportunity to destroy thetruce he despised and provoke an all outwar. In November of 1186 he viciouslyattacked a Muslim merchant caravan.

BriefingThis battle is the attack by Reynald and his private armyagainst a muslim caravan. This is a fast moving battlebetween small forces as Reynald has spotted the caravan,but chooses to strike before his raiders have completelyconcentrated.

The caravan is not represented on the board directly, asthe destruction of the guards is the tactically interestingpart. The caravan is between the guards and the river. The river is impassible, and the key to the caravan'sescape is across the ford.

Conditions of Victory5 Banners

Possesion of the ford counts as a Banner for either side.

Special RulesThe Caravan starts in control of the ford.
